Psychiatrists

Psychiatrists are medical doctors who concentrate on mental health and have actually advanced training and certifications in the diagnosis and treatment of behavioral conditions, such as mood, stress and anxiety, attention deficit, and personality problems. They use evidence-based medicine and clinical knowledge to assist clients enhance their lifestyle. They likewise team up carefully with psychological health therapists to support the whole client and provide an integrated approach to care.

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ioners (PMHNPs).

A psychiatric mental health nurse practitioner, or PMHNP, works to identify and deal with individuals with behavioral health concerns. They typically work in conjunction with primary care service providers or specialized psychiatrists to deliver thorough psychological health care. PMHNPs supply treatment and treatment for a variety of psychological disorders, including stress and anxiety, depression, eating disorders, and trauma-related conditions.

PMHNPs can work with patients of any ages, from kids to grownups. A few of the most typical conditions they treat include state of mind conditions, psychosis, stress and anxiety, and compound use condition. They can likewise work with patients who have chronic or episodic mental health conditions.

In addition to delivering medication management, a psychiatric mental health nurse practitioner can likewise help with a variety of other specialized clinical psychologist near me services, such as household therapy, psychiatric therapy, and support system. They can likewise conduct psychological evaluations to figure out the cause of a client's symptoms.

Psychiatric psychological health nurse practitioners frequently deal with underserved populations, such as those who are homeless or have actually been victims of domestic abuse. These patients might have complicated psychiatric issues that require special training and expertise to address, such as stress and anxiety, depression, or bipolar disorder. PMHNPs can help these patients conquer their conditions and lead more productive lives.

Psychiatric Evaluations.

A psychiatric assessment (likewise referred to as a psych eval or a psychiatric assessment) is an evaluation carried out by mental health experts to understand signs and case history, diagnosis conditions, and produce treatment strategies. A psychiatric assessment is an essential first step for anyone having problem with mental illness, including depression, stress and anxiety, [Redirect Only] PTSD, bipolar affective disorder, or schizophrenia. It's likewise essential for patients who are thinking about suicide. A psychiatric examination can assist them choose whether it's safe to dedicate themselves to inpatient or outpatient care.

During the psychiatric assessment, doctors utilize clinical interview techniques to explore patients' ideas, feelings, and habits thorough. They might ask concerns associating with the frequency and severity of their signs, how they've affected everyday activities such as sleeping or consuming, and whether they have actually tried to manage their symptoms on their own. Patients are motivated to be sincere with their medical professionals and understand that their remarks will remain confidential. Doctors might also use quantitative tools such as questionnaires or ranking scales to have difficult data concerning the patient's psychiatric condition.

After completing the psychiatric assessment, the psychiatrist will manufacture the details and formulate a diagnosis that fits their findings. This diagnosis will then be used to guide the treatment strategy they develop for their patients, which might consist of psychotherapy and/or medication management.

Psychiatric Medication Management.

Many psychiatric disorders can be treated with medication. This is why psychiatric medication management is such a crucial aspect of psychological healthcare. During this procedure, clients receive regular follow-up appointments and their medication is carefully kept track of to make sure correct does and effectiveness. During these visits, the psychiatrist can likewise discuss negative effects and possible drug interactions with the individual. In addition, the private practice psychiatrist near me can assess any existing prescriptions and make ideas based on the person's signs and treatment history.

Medication management is a fundamental part of a detailed treatment plan that can include psychiatric therapy, cognitive behavioral treatment and even electroconvulsive treatment (ECT). In some cases, medication might be required to support state of mind or treat specific signs of a mental health problem, such as depression or anxiety. Unlike other medical practitioners, psychiatrists are accredited to compose prescriptions and can prescribe medication in combination with psychotherapy or counseling.

During a preliminary visit, the psychiatrist will collect medical history and perform an assessment of the person's present signs. They will then determine if medications are a practical choice for the individual and develop a tailored treatment strategy. Throughout the assessment, the psychiatrist will evaluate the individual's signs and might recommend a physical examination or laboratory tests. They will likewise look at the individual's family history, genetics and personal case history in order to establish a comprehensive diagnosis. This information will then be compared to the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5) published by the American Psychiatric Association to identify a particular psychological disease.

The psychiatric medication management process is frequently long-lasting and can last for years. It is very important to deal with a psychiatrist who comprehends the complexities of medication management, consisting of possible drug interactions and sensitivities. Psychiatrists can likewise help individuals reduce their medications safely, decreasing the risk of negative negative effects or rebound signs.
